Sec. 47. Impairment of rights or interests in certain mining
property
Nothing contained in sections 21, 22 to 24, 26 to 28, 29, 30, 33 to
48, 50 to 52, 71 to 76 of this title and section 661 of title 43 shall
be construed to impair in any way, rights or interests in mining
property acquired under laws in force prior to July 9, 1870; nor to
affect the provisions of the act entitled ``An act granting to A. Sutro
the right-of-way and other privileges to aid in the construction of a
draining and exploring tunnel to the Comstock lode, in the State of
Nevada'', approved July 25, 1866.
(R.S. Sec. 2344.)
References in Text
Sections 21, 22 to 24, 26 to 28, 29, 30, 33 to 48, 50 to 52, 71 to
76 of this title and section 661 of title 43, referred to in text, were
in the original ``this chapter'', meaning chapter 6 of title 32 of the
Revised Statutes, consisting of R.S. Secs. 2318 to 2352.
Codification
R.S. Sec. 2344 derived from acts July 9, 1870, ch. 235, Sec. 17, 16
Stat. 218; May 10, 1872, ch. 152, Sec. 16, 17 Stat. 96.
